Summary
The Kansas City Chiefs lost to the Houston Texans, harming their chances of making the NFL playoffs. Fans are concerned about quarterback Patrick Mahomes’ recent performance, although he continues to have respectable stats this season. The Chiefs must win their upcoming game against the Los Angeles Chargers to keep any remaining playoff hopes alive.
Key Facts
- The Chiefs lost to the Texans, reducing their playoff chances to 16%.
- Patrick Mahomes’ performance this season is lower than in past seasons.
- Mahomes has completed 63.1% of his passes for 3,398 yards, 22 touchdowns, and 10 interceptions.
- He also has 407 rushing yards and four rushing touchdowns.
- Fans are debating if Mahomes is in decline or if other team issues are affecting performance.
- The Chiefs will play the Los Angeles Chargers next in a crucial game.
- The game against the Chargers is scheduled for Sunday at 1:00 p.m. ET.
